14-3: Origin of Heredity
Hypothesis
• Testable explanation to a problem or a question
Theory
• Summarizes a hypothesis or group of hypotheses that have been supported with repeated testing. • It is valid as long as there is no evidence to
dispute it. • EX. Cell Theory and Theory of Continental
Drift
Law
• Generalizes a body of observations • Laws explain things, but they do not
describe them • EX. Law of Gravity

First Life Forms - The First Cells
• Prokaryotes before eukaryotes• 3 major trends all interrelated:• Anaerobic Aerobic• Heterotrophic Autotrophic• Chemosynthetic Photosynthetic
First Life Forms The First Eukaryotes
• Endosymbiosis Theory• Mitochondria and chloroplasts are thought to be
prokaryotic cells that were engulfed by a bigger cell• Supporting Evidence:
• Both organelles contain their own DNA• DNA is circular (like other prokaryotes)• Can replicate on their own.
